UPLINK TRANSMISSION BASED ON A HYBRID RETRANSMISSION REQUEST (HARQ) AND A NEW DATA INDICATOR (NDI)

Last updated:

Abstract:

A wireless device generates a first transport block (TB) in response to receiving a first downlink control information (DCI). The first DCI indicates: a hybrid retransmission request (HARQ) identifier; and a new data identifier (NDI). In response to not detecting a second DCI during a validation duration: the first DCI is invalidated; and transmission of the first TB is dropped. In response to receiving a third DCI indicating a same value of the HARQ identifier, uplink signals are transmitted. The uplink signals comprise, based on the NDI, one of: an adaptive-retransmission of the first TB; or a new transmission of a second TB.
